Как отслеживать исходящие ссылки и файлы Google Analytics - PullRequest
0 голосов
/ 27 марта 2019

На сайте WordPress в шаблоне ресурса есть следующий код, который в конечном итоге отображает одну из 2 кнопок.Либо ссылка на внешний сайт, либо ссылка на загруженный файл.

<?php if( get_field('resource_upload') ): ?>
<a target="_blank" href="<?php the_field('resource_upload'); ?>" class="btn btn-primary">Download the Document</a>
<?php endif; ?>
<?php if( get_field('resource_homepage') ): ?>
<a target="_blank" href="<?php the_field('resource_homepage'); ?>" <?php endif; ?>

По умолчанию Google Analytics не будет отслеживать ни то, ни другое.

Для отслеживания исходящих ссылок, по-видимому, мы добавляем встраивание js и добавляем "onclick =" captureOutboundLink ('http://www.example.com'); return false; "в блок resource_homepage.

Для отслеживания ссылок на такие файлы на веб-сайте, как PDF-файлы, похоже, что мы отслеживаем как события или хиты: https://support.google.com/analytics/answer/1012044?hl=en.

Имеяпроблема в том, чтобы заставить оба работать так, чтобы в аналитике я мог легко сгенерировать отчет, показывающий главные ресурсы независимо от того, загружены они или внешние, а в аналитике захотелось бы показать имя страницы, на которой кнопка, а не ресурсэто ссылка на. У кого-нибудь есть пример, как это сделать?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...